About Mesma Sexo e LGBT Law in Carcavelos, Portugal
Carcavelos e Parede, a freguesia in the Cascais municipality near Lisbon, operates under Portugal's national LGBT rights framework. Portugal protects LGBT rights through constitutional guarantees and nationwide civil law. Since the 2010s, same-sex marriage and adoption are available on the same terms as for opposite-sex couples, and gender identity recognition is provided through civil registry processes. Local residents can enforce these rights with the help of a lawyer who understands both national statutes and Cascais court procedures.
National protections extend to employment, housing, and public services, reducing discrimination based on sexual orientation or gender identity. A local attorney can help translate these rights into practical steps, such as filing at civil registries, engaging with local authorities, or pursuing remedies in court. This guide focuses on how Carcavelos residents can access legal counsel and navigate the relevant laws.

Local Laws Overview
Portugal provides robust protections for LGBT people through the Constitution, civil law, and administrative processes. Below are key legal anchors relevant to Carcavelos residents, with references to official sources for text and updates.
- Constitution of the Portuguese Republic prohibits discrimination and guarantees equality before the law, including protections for sexual orientation and gender identity. These constitutional protections underpin all subsequent LGBT rights in civil, family, and criminal matters.
- Código Civil (Civil Code) governs marriage, civil unions, and family rights, including rights of same-sex couples to marry and form families on equal terms with opposite-sex couples.
- Gender identity and civil registry laws establish the framework for recognizing gender identity in official documents and for changing names and gender markers in civil records, with processes managed through civil registry offices in Portugal and local courts when necessary.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the process to marry a same-sex partner in Portugal?
Same-sex marriage follows the same civil registry process as opposite-sex marriage. You file a request at the civil registry, provide identity documents, and supply marriage eligibility forms. The procedure is handled by local registries in the Lisbon area and Cascais district as applicable.
What is the difference between civil union and marriage in Portugal?
Portugal recognizes both civil unions and marriage, with marriage conferring full spousal rights. Civil unions (unions of fact or registered partnerships) offer significant, but more limited, protections and may have different inheritance or parental rights.
Do I need a local Carcavelos lawyer to handle my case?
A local lawyer can be helpful for navigating Cascais and Lisbon jurisdiction specifics. They understand local court practices, registry offices, and how procedural timelines operate in Carcavelos and Cascais registries.
How long does it take to change a name or gender on official records?
Timelines vary by case and registry workload. Administrative changes can take several weeks, while court-backed changes may extend to a few months depending on complexity and required documentation.
Can I change my name and gender on civil records in Portugal?
Yes. You can apply for a name and gender change through civil registry procedures. In some cases the process may require documentary proof or judicial authorization, depending on the jurisdiction and registry rules.
Is discrimination based on sexual orientation illegal in Portugal?
Yes. The Constitution and national anti-discrimination laws prohibit discrimination in employment, housing, and access to services based on sexual orientation and gender identity.
Do same-sex couples in Portugal have access to adoption?
Yes. Portugal recognizes adoption by same-sex couples, with parental rights established through court orders and consistent with general adoption laws and procedures.
How do I start an LGBT-related adoption or guardianship case?
Begin with a consultation to assess eligibility, gather documents, and determine if mediation is appropriate. Your attorney will guide filing, evidence, and court procedures for adoption or guardianship.
What documents are typically needed to start a case in Carcavelos?
Requested documents usually include identification papers, proof of address, birth and marriage certificates, and any relevant court or registry records. Additional items may be required for family or immigration matters.
How long do family law matters typically take in Portugal?
Divorce and custody actions often span several months to over a year, depending on complexity and court schedules. Mediation can shorten timelines if parties cooperate.
Can non-Portuguese partners obtain residency through a same-sex relationship?
Non-Portuguese partners may qualify for residency based on family reunification or marriage status, subject to immigration rules and documentation. An attorney can help assemble the necessary evidence.
Should I consider mediation before going to court for family disputes?
Mediation can resolve many disputes faster and with less cost. Courts in the Lisbon area encourage mediation for family matters when appropriate.
